Why Marine Construction on the Chesapeake Bay Is Different
Building on the Chesapeake Bay isn't like building on a lake. The Bay's brackish water, tidal fluctuations, and strict environmental permitting require specialized expertise. Homeowners and marina operators alike face challenges like shoreline erosion, sediment buildup, and aging timber structures. The best marine contractors combine heavy equipment skills with ecological awareness, often using living shorelines and nature-based solutions to meet both property goals and regulatory requirements. This niche demands experience, reliability, and a deep understanding of local conditions.

How to Pick the Right Marine Contractor for Your Waterfront Project
Start by defining your project scope: are you repairing an existing pier, building a new bulkhead, or installing a living shoreline? Look for a contractor with specific experience in that area, especially if you need permits. Ask about their approach to environmental regulations and whether they offer consulting services. Check their portfolio for projects similar to yours, and don't hesitate to request references. Finally, consider location — a local firm will know the tides, soil conditions, and permitting quirks of your specific stretch of the Bay.
